What Every Surface Could Become

From downtown arterials to parking facilities to tourist main streets, these visualizations show familiar places reimagined in recycled asphalt paving stones — the roads market, made tangible.

The “before” images are actual Google Street View photographs of real locations. The “after” images are simulations that replace the existing road asphalt with our paving stones. They illustrate the possibility, not completed installations. Drag any slider to compare.
